Mastering GMPs: Building a Robust Training Program

A robust training program is fundamental to attaining GMP (Good Manufacturing Practices) compliance. It equips employees with the knowledge and skills necessary to conduct operations according to strict regulatory standards. Developing a comprehensive training program involves several key elements:

  • Identifying the specific GMP principles applicable to your industry
  • Structuring training programs that are practical
  • Conducting training sessions that meet the diverse learning needs of employees
  • Measuring employee comprehension through practical exercises
  • Documenting training records to demonstrate ongoing adherence to GMP standards

By investing in a robust training program, organizations can foster a culture of quality and minimize the risk of compliance issues.

Essentials of Food GMP Training: A Practical Guide

Ensuring the security of food products is a paramount duty in any industry dealing with produce. This requires stringent adherence to Good Manufacturing Practices (GMP), which are designed to minimize contamination and ensure standardization throughout the full production process.

Effective GMP training is crucial for site all employees involved in food handling, from preparation to packaging and transportation. A well-structured training program should thoroughly cover the key aspects of GMP, including:

* Employee hygiene

* Plant sanitation

* Ingredient handling and storage

* Manufacturing controls

* Packaging procedures

* Sanitation measures

A comprehensive understanding of these principles empowers employees to perform their tasks safely and effectively, ultimately contributing to the production of safe food products that meet regulatory requirements and consumer expectations.
